- The distance between Kutchan, Japan and Earlton, On, Canada is approximately 9,214 km or 5,726 mi.
- To reach Kutchan in this distance one would set out from Earlton, On bearing 331.4°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kutchan bearing 206.2° or SSW .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Kutchan is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Earlton, On is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 4.5 °C (8.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.5 °C (13.5°F) less in Kutchan.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 772.9 mm (30.4 in) more which is equivalent to 772.9 l/m² (18.97 US gal/ft²) or 7,729,000 l/ha (826,281 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.5° higher in Kutchan than in Earlton, On.
